The line CD is the median of thre trapezoid, therefore its measures is shown below:
You must sum the largest base and the shortest base and divide both of them by 2, as following:
CD=(4.5+2.5)/2
CD=7/2
CD=3.5
Therefore, as you can see, the measure of the line CD is 3.5
The answer is: 3.5

Answer:
10π cm
Step-by-step explanation:
Given
Area of the circle=25π cm^2
Solution
πr^2=25π
r^2=25
r=√25
r=5
So circumference of the circle=2πr
=2π×5
=10π cm
So the answer is 10π cm

Answer:
- WY = 2.2
- m∠W = 63.4°
- m∠Y = 26.6°
Step-by-step explanation:
It is convenient to use the Pythagorean theorem to find the hypotenuse, given the side lengths.
WY² = WX² +XY²
WY² = 2² +1² = 4 +1 = 5 . . . . . fill in the given numbers
WY = √5
WY ≈ 2.2
_____
It is convenient to use the tangent relation to find the angles.
tan(W) = XY/XW = 2/1 = 2
W = arctan(2) ≈ 63.4°
You can do likewise for angle Y, or you can simply find the complement of angle W. (The acute angles in a right triangle are complements of each other.)
Y = 90° -W = 26.6°
